Common Stainless Steel Grades Explained
The three most prevalent stainless steel grades in consumer products are 304, 316, and 430. Each offers distinct characteristics that impact both manufacturing costs and end-user performance. Grade 304 (also known as 18/8 stainless) contains approximately 18% chromium and 8% nickel, making it the most widely used austenitic stainless steel for general applications. It provides excellent corrosion resistance for indoor environments and standard household use, which covers the majority of nursery and bathroom wipe dispenser scenarios [5].
Grade 316 builds upon 304's composition by adding 2-3% molybdenum, significantly enhancing corrosion resistance—particularly against chlorides and marine environments. This makes 316 ideal for coastal regions, humid tropical climates (highly relevant for Southeast Asian exporters), or applications where the dispenser may encounter salt water or harsh cleaning chemicals. However, this performance advantage comes at a cost premium of approximately 20-30% over 304 grade [2][5].
Grade 430 is a ferritic stainless steel containing approximately 17% chromium but minimal nickel. It offers moderate corrosion resistance at a lower cost point, making it suitable for budget-conscious market segments. However, 430 is magnetic and less formable than austenitic grades (304/316), which may limit design flexibility for certain dispenser styles [5].
Stainless Steel Grade Comparison for Wipe Dispenser Applications
| Grade | Composition | Corrosion Resistance | Cost Position | Best Use Cases | Limitations |
|---|---|---|---|---|---|
| 304 (18/8) | 18% Cr, 8% Ni | Excellent for indoor/standard use | Mid-range ($2,500-3,000/ton) | Most nursery & bathroom applications, general household | Not ideal for coastal/saltwater environments |
| 316 (Marine Grade) | 16% Cr, 10% Ni, 2-3% Mo | Superior, especially vs chlorides | Premium ($3,500-4,200/ton) | Coastal regions, humid climates, healthcare facilities | 20-30% cost premium over 304 |
| 430 (Ferritic) | 17% Cr, minimal Ni | Moderate, suitable for dry environments | Budget ($2,000-2,500/ton) | Budget product lines, low-humidity markets | Magnetic, less formable, lower corrosion resistance |
Beyond Stainless Steel: Alternative Material Options
While this guide focuses on stainless steel configurations, it's important to acknowledge that wipe dispensers are manufactured from various materials, each serving different market segments. Plastic (typically BPA-free ABS or PP) dominates the entry-level market with prices ranging from $10-20 per unit. Plastic offers lightweight construction, color versatility, and the lowest manufacturing cost, but may lack the premium aesthetic and long-term durability that some buyers seek [1].
Bamboo and wood-based dispensers have gained traction in eco-conscious market segments, priced between $15-30. These appeal to buyers prioritizing sustainability and natural aesthetics, though they require careful treatment to prevent moisture damage and may not match stainless steel's longevity in high-humidity environments [1].
